SPR Hedge Fund Activity: Q4 2013 in Review

223 of the 3,446 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Spirit AeroSystems (SPR) for Q4 2013, worth a combined $3.75B — up 42% from $2.63B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 55 funds opened new SPR positions and 17 closed out — a net gain of 38 holders — while 77 added to existing stakes and 70 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Axon Capital, opening a new position worth an estimated $71.4M. The largest seller was Owl Creek Asset Management, cutting an estimated $53.6M.
